Calories in Banana, Pineapple, Squash & Coconut Bliss Spoonable Smoothie

📏 Serving Size: 1 CONTAINER (150.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 120.0
  • Total Fat 1.5 g
  • Saturated Fat 1.5 g
  • Cholesterol 0.0 mg
  • Sodium 49.5 mg
  • Potassium 70.5 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 19.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 1.1 g
  • Sugars 12.0 g
  • Protein 6.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Water, Nonfat Yogurt (pasteurized Non-Fat Milk, Cultures), Banana Puree, Pineapple Puree, Zucchini, Sugar, Contains Less than 2% of Rice Flour, Whey Protein Isolate, Coconut Cream, Tapioca Flour, Calcium Citrate, Citric Acid, Fruit Pectin, Locust Bean Gum, Natural Flavor, Ascorbic Acid (vitamin C) to Protect Color, Vitamin a Palmitate, Niacinamide (vitamin B3), Natamycin (a Natural Mold Inhibitor), Thiamin Hydrochloride (vitamin B1).

Is Banana, Pineapple, Squash & Coconut Bliss Spoonable Smoothie good for weight loss?

At 120 calories per container with just 1.5g of fat and 6g of protein, this smoothie is reasonably portion-controlled for weight loss diets. The 12g of sugar is moderately high for its size, so it works best as an occasional treat rather than a daily staple if you're watching your intake closely.

Is Banana, Pineapple, Squash & Coconut Bliss Spoonable Smoothie suitable for people with lactose intolerance?

This contains nonfat yogurt and whey protein isolate, both derived from milk, so it's not suitable for people with lactose intolerance unless they can tolerate the small amounts present after processing.

Is Banana, Pineapple, Squash & Coconut Bliss Spoonable Smoothie gluten-free?

The ingredients list includes rice flour and tapioca flour but no wheat, barley, or rye, suggesting this is gluten-free. However, you should verify the label for any allergen warnings about shared equipment or facilities.
